Some of the best Thai food in the Portland area is found here. I haven't tried them all yet but Thai Cabin is my favorite thus far. Beef noodle soup is awesome and seems to be a cure for the common cold. Lemon grass chicken Pad Thai is a great twist on an old favorite. The appetizers are excellent. The red curry is excellent. I can't recall anything negative to report.
Do you like craft beer with your Thai food? Head down the block to Craft Pour House, check out the awesome selection of taps and Thai Cabin will deliver take-out to you.

Decent service and open til 9 on Sundays! Ambience is... lacking a bit, but it does have "cabin" in the name and it's in a strip mall, so the expectation is pretty low in the first place.
On the bright side, the food was excellent! Drunken noodles are the usual first choice for me at a new thai place and I was not disappointed. Just the right amount of sauce, tender noodles, and the addition of broccoli and peppers was welcome.
On the other hand, the Thai Cabin Noodles were too sweet for me, and needed salt. A little bland, but the peanut sauce on top was pretty good
